Y-Cable

  • 2 x mono 6.3 mm jack to 6.3 mm stereo jack
  • Black metal connector
  • Color coded connectors
  • Gold-plated contacts
  • Split end length: 1.3 m
  • Length 1.5 m
  • Thomann hook-and-loop fastener included

Good value for money
Animale 22.08.2020
I use these cables for 2 purposes:
1. To split a dual zone trigger output from an Alesis Strike Multipad to 2 mono trigger bars, a dual zone pad or foot pedals
2. To use the foot controlling functions from the Strike Multipad

It's doing everything excellent. I have had other, durable cables which lasted a long time during live performances.
It seems this will too.

It really feels solid. No glitches in signal transfer.
EDIT: even after more than 2 years of usage.

These are long split. Meaning they split almost immediately after the main TRS plug.
That's very handy if you split a stereo signal to triggers etc. wide apart, but in my case I made it into 1 tight cable with tie-rips (15 cm. but smaller tie-rips would be even better), only with a short split at the end.

(The Cordial CFY with the Neutrik REAN plugs are sealed together all the way, but you can tear them apart easily)

I also noticed there's virtually no visual difference compared to the double so expensive Cordial cables, they look very much alike..

I have only one point: I wish they sold these with angled jacks, optional back, front, or both ends. Because sometimes the bending cables are unnecessary and preventable with angled plugs.

Choice is always good.

Used for compressor insert to desk
Simoof 07.09.2015
This is a great soft flexible high quality cable.

I use it as insert cable for drums and have no issues - from back of desk straight in to the case.

The ends are unscrew-able and therefore repairable but the quality I can see in place, I do not foresee much need for this.

The small cable tie is a lovely wee addition and I use this to keep the cable tidy inside the case.

Solid connections so does its job just as well if not better than more expensive cables.

As this is an insert cable remember the signal is unbalanced. I was a bit nervous at the extra length of these cables but they did not pick up any noticeable noise in my set up. But do take it into consideration. I should have gone for 0.9m for my needs really.
